摘要
通过模型振动试验,探讨了在水平地震荷载作用下岛内填土及工人岛高性比对人工岛有效质量的影响,为实际工程设计提供了圆柱型人工岛结构受地震荷载时的有效质量系数.介绍了动土压力的计算方法及圆柱形人工岛动土压力计算观点,并用能量法计算出人工岛模型的自振频率.
his paper discusses the effects of the wall height-radius ratio and the filled soil on the effective mass of the artificial Island in case of horizontal seismic action by model vibrational experiments.The effective mass coefficient of a circular artificial Island under seismic load is provided for the practical engineering structural design. The calculation methods of dynamic pressure of soil and the author' s view of calculating dynamic pressure of soil for a circular artificial Island are presented and the natural frequencies of the artificial Island model are calculated by the energy method.
